Subject: [PATCH v4 20/25] firmware: xilinx: Remove eemi ops for fpga related APIs

From: Rajan Vaja <rajan.vaja@...inx.com>

Use direct function call instead of using eemi ops for fpga related
APIs. Also remove eemi ops structure.

Signed-off-by: Rajan Vaja <rajan.vaja@...inx.com>
Signed-off-by: Jolly Shah <jolly.shah@...inx.com>
---
 drivers/firmware/xilinx/zynqmp.c     | 30 ++----------------------------
 drivers/fpga/zynqmp-fpga.c           | 12 ++----------
 drivers/spi/spi-zynqmp-gqspi.c       |  5 -----
 include/linux/firmware/xlnx-zynqmp.h | 16 +++++++++++-----
 4 files changed, 15 insertions(+), 48 deletions(-)
